Figure 10-32 refines the database model with denormalization. All the nasty detailed Normal Forms are removed. The VENUE is retained since venues are static (dimensional) and shows are dynamic (fact data). Figure 10-32: Refining the database model with denormalization. Case Study: Refining a Data Warehouse Database Model Figure 10-12 shows the most recent version of the data warehouse database model for the online auction house. From an operational perspective, you identified categories, sellers, buyers, locations, times, and a large fact table. Where do you go from here? What you need to do is probably to normalize the fact table somewhat, into separate fact tables. Separate fact tables become separate star schemas, and thus separate data marts. Figure 10-33 shows an initial split of facts into three separate fact tables (see Figure 10-12).
